An Efficient Design of Precoding and Equalization to Reduce BER of Multi-path MIMO Channels

The block transmission via multi-path MIMO channels has attracted much interest of many researchers because of its wide applications. In this paper, authors propose an approach to decrease the BER of the multi-path MIMO channels based on an effective combination of precoding and equalization. The logical analysis and simulation results demonstrate that the proposal design can take advantage of channel energy, therefore, reduce the BER. In comparison with the conventional design, the proposed design can improve the system performance in some scenarios.
